Abstract

This research aims to examine the role of the Apostolic Exhortation Christus Vivit in overcoming the negative impact of Artificial Intelligence (AI) on young people. AI, as a technological advancement, offers convenience in various aspects of life, but also has negative impacts such as decreased intellectual independence, individualism, and disruption of emotional and social well-being. The method used is qualitative research through literature analysis. The main source used is the Apostolic Exhortation Christus Vivit and additional sources are research journals and books related to this research. The research results show that Christus Vivit provides important direction for young people to develop intellectual and spiritual abilities independently, reduce dependence on AI, and improve social relations. The research also found that AI, if used wisely, can be an enabling tool that enriches the lives of young people. In conclusion, although AI is not a threat that must be rejected, its use requires a critical attitude and awareness so that young people continue to prioritize their God-given intellectual, emotional and spiritual abilities.
